Output 6db8a6085c83a53c4ef9d18e965c086cd0b3a7af481a8d1fd1c573357f0e59ce:0

value
314981208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d0d5b9bb8a7daa829395ae58ac439c5742ddd5 OP_EQUAL
address
3D4ytRyyXYDbPn4MXauCyeWyjRD87cL8YX
transaction
6db8a6085c83a53c4ef9d18e965c086cd0b3a7af481a8d1fd1c573357f0e59ce
spent
true